Thank you for your feedback
Yes, we'll automatically charge your credit card each billing period until you cancel. You will receive a renewal notice 30 days before your billing renewal date. If your billing information is up-to-date, there's no need to do anything. If the billing becomes past due, you will receive additional notices 5 days before and 3 days after the domain expiration date. Learn how to update your billing information.
Note: If you registered a domain through Turbify, we'll also automatically renew your domain each year. However, if you're using a domain that you registered with another company, that company will continue to renew your domain, and you'll pay any associated fees to that registrar. Turbify can't renew a domain that isn't registered through Turbify. Learn more.